Recycled Washed Sharp Sand (0/4mm)

Description

A popular cost effective alternative to quarried sharp sand. Our high quality recycled sharp sand is triple washed by our wasing plant, to produce a 4mm coarse sand suitable for all types of commercial and domestic projects. Due to the nature of the materials we recycle from the local area, this sand looks almost identical to a comparable quarried product.

Typical Uses

  • Block Paving Projects

  • General Building and Landscaping Projects

  • Concreting and Constructing Floor Screeds

  • Drainage

Recycled Washed Shingle (40-80mm)

Our 40-80mm Recycled Washed Shingle also referred to as Gravel. Compliant with BS EN 13242 and ideal for use in all types of construction projects, an low-cost recycled product to keep our environment cleaner and emissions low. Shingle consists of mixed rounded angular stones that has been carefully washed to ensure you get the very best quality aggregate. Colour variations shall vary.

Typical Uses

  • Drainage Schemes such as land drainage, soakaways. 

  • Not suitable for driveways due to size. 

  • May also be used as an base material.
